Choosing the right commercialization model: resale, white-label, or OEM embedded platform
Not every partner should pursue the same route. A resale model may fit firms that want lower operational responsibility and faster market entry, but it often limits differentiation and pricing control. A white-label SaaS model gives partners stronger brand ownership and better packaging flexibility, especially when serving vertical ecommerce segments. A deeper OEM embedded platform model is best suited to organizations that want ERP capabilities integrated into their own software, service stack, or industry solution. The decision should be based on customer ownership goals, support maturity, cloud operations capability, and appetite for lifecycle accountability.
| Model | Best Fit | Commercial Advantage | Primary Trade-off |
|---|---|---|---|
| Resale | Advisory-led partners entering ERP | Fast launch with lower operational burden | Limited differentiation and pricing control |
| White-label SaaS | Partners building branded recurring revenue offers | Brand ownership and packaging flexibility | Requires stronger onboarding and customer success discipline |
| OEM Embedded Platform | Software firms and advanced integrators | Deep workflow ownership and higher strategic value | Greater responsibility for architecture, support, and governance |

Architecting the platform for multi-tenant scale, dedicated control, and hybrid flexibility
Commercialization strategy must match deployment architecture. Multi-tenant SaaS is usually the most efficient model for standardized ecommerce segments where speed, cost efficiency, and centralized operations matter most. Dedicated SaaS or Private Cloud deployments are often better for customers with stricter compliance, integration isolation, or performance governance requirements. Hybrid Cloud becomes relevant when data residency, legacy systems, or specialized workloads require a split operating model. The key is not to treat architecture as a technical afterthought. It is a pricing, risk, and service design decision.
A modern cloud-native foundation should support API-first architecture, Enterprise Integration, Workflow Automation, and operational resilience. Depending on the service model, this may include Kubernetes and Docker for orchestration and portability, PostgreSQL and Redis for application data and performance support, and a disciplined approach to CI/CD, GitOps, and Infrastructure as Code. These are not features to advertise for their own sake. They matter because they improve release consistency, reduce configuration drift, and support scalable partner operations across multiple customer environments.
| Deployment Pattern | Commercial Use Case | Operational Benefit | Risk to Manage |
|---|---|---|---|
| Multi-tenant SaaS | Standardized ecommerce offers | Lower cost to serve and faster updates | Tenant isolation and change governance |
| Dedicated SaaS | Mid-market and enterprise accounts | Greater control and tailored integrations | Higher infrastructure and support overhead |
| Hybrid Cloud | Complex regulated or legacy-connected environments | Flexibility across systems and locations | Operational complexity and accountability boundaries |

Building customer lifecycle management into the offer from day one
A recurring revenue model fails when customer lifecycle management is treated as an afterthought. In embedded ERP commercialization, the lifecycle should be designed across qualification, onboarding, adoption, optimization, renewal, and expansion. Qualification should test process fit, integration complexity, and executive sponsorship. Onboarding should focus on data readiness, workflow alignment, role design, and operational handoff. Adoption should be measured through process usage, exception rates, and stakeholder engagement rather than login counts alone. Optimization should identify automation opportunities, reporting gaps, and service improvements. Renewal should be based on demonstrated business value and operational reliability. Expansion should follow customer maturity, not sales pressure.
- Define success metrics jointly with the customer before deployment, including operational, financial, and governance outcomes.
- Assign ownership across sales, delivery, support, and Customer Success so no lifecycle stage becomes an orphaned responsibility.
- Use structured business reviews to connect platform performance, service quality, and roadmap priorities.
- Create escalation models that distinguish between platform incidents, integration issues, process design problems, and change requests.
Common commercialization mistakes and how to avoid them
The first mistake is leading with technology instead of commercial design. Partners often discuss features before defining target segment, pricing logic, and service boundaries. The second is underestimating onboarding complexity, especially in ecommerce environments with multiple channels and external dependencies. The third is offering a white-label solution without investing in support process, governance, and customer success. The fourth is using a single deployment model for every customer, which creates either margin erosion or poor fit. The fifth is neglecting observability and operational reporting, leaving the partner unable to prove service value. The sixth is treating AI as a marketing layer rather than preparing AI-ready Services through clean data flows, API discipline, and workflow instrumentation.
